Commit Graph

222 Commits (773db22269d474fab46d25e9e15b1e55252cf92c)

Author SHA1 Message Date
Michael Paquier 0ba71107ef Revert changes for SSL compression in libpq 4 years ago
Michael Paquier 096bbf7c93 Switch back sslcompression to be a normal input field in libpq 4 years ago
Michael Paquier f9264d1524 Remove support for SSL compression 4 years ago
Tomas Vondra 927f453a94 Fix tuple routing to initialize batching only for inserts 4 years ago
Etsuro Fujita 5e7fa189ee postgres_fdw: Fix assertion in estimate_path_cost_size(). 4 years ago
Fujii Masao f77717b298 postgres_fdw: Fix tests for CLOBBER_CACHE_ALWAYS. 4 years ago
Fujii Masao 0c3fc09fe3 postgres_fdw: Fix test failure with -DENFORCE_REGRESSION_TEST_NAME_RESTRICTIONS 4 years ago
Fujii Masao 6adc5376dc postgres_fdw: Stabilize regression test for postgres_fdw_disconnect_all(). 4 years ago
Fujii Masao 411ae64997 postgres_fdw: Add functions to discard cached connections. 4 years ago
Tomas Vondra b663a41363 Implement support for bulk inserts in postgres_fdw 5 years ago
Fujii Masao 708d165ddb postgres_fdw: Add function to list cached connections to foreign servers. 5 years ago
Fujii Masao e3ebcca843 postgres_fdw: Fix connection leak. 5 years ago
Tom Lane 85d08b8b72 Band-aid new postgres_fdw test case to remove error text dependency. 5 years ago
Fujii Masao 32a9c0bdf4 postgres_fdw: reestablish new connection if cached one is detected as broken. 5 years ago
Tom Lane 76f412ab31 Remove factorial operators, leaving only the factorial() function. 5 years ago
Michael Paquier a6642b3ae0 Add support for partitioned tables and indexes in REINDEX 5 years ago
Tom Lane 215824f918 In postgres_fdw, don't try to ship MULTIEXPR updates to remote server. 6 years ago
Andrew Dunstan cebf9d6e6e Only superuser can set sslcert/sslkey in postgres_fdw user mappings 6 years ago
Andrew Dunstan f5fd995a1a Allow 'sslkey' and 'sslcert' in postgres_fdw user mappings 6 years ago
Tom Lane 0af0504da9 Adjust test case added by commit 6136e94dc. 6 years ago
Tom Lane e60b480d39 libpq should expose GSS-related parameters even when not implemented. 6 years ago
Andrew Dunstan 6136e94dcb Superuser can permit passwordless connections on postgres_fdw 6 years ago
Etsuro Fujita 5a20b0219e Fix handling of multiple AFTER ROW triggers on a foreign table. 6 years ago
Michael Paquier 94fec48516 Add regression test for two-phase transaction in postgres_fdw 6 years ago
Michael Paquier c74d49d41c Fix many typos and inconsistencies 6 years ago
Etsuro Fujita 8b6da83d16 postgres_fdw: Account for triggers in non-direct remote UPDATE planning. 6 years ago
Tom Lane 8cad5adb9c Avoid postgres_fdw crash for a targetlist entry that's just a Param. 6 years ago
Etsuro Fujita 5c47049180 postgres_fdw: Fix incorrect handling of row movement for remote partitions. 6 years ago
Michael Paquier 249d649996 Add support TCP user timeout in libpq and the backend server 6 years ago
Etsuro Fujita d50d172e51 postgres_fdw: Perform the (FINAL, NULL) upperrel operations remotely. 6 years ago
Etsuro Fujita 0269edefac postgres_fdw: Modify regression tests for EPQ-related planning problems. 6 years ago
Peter Eisentraut fc22b6623b Generated columns 6 years ago
Tom Lane 8edd0e7946 Suppress Append and MergeAppend plan nodes that have a single child. 6 years ago
Tom Lane 608b167f9f Allow user control of CTE materialization, and change the default behavior. 6 years ago
Tom Lane 34ea1ab7fd Split create_foreignscan_path() into three functions. 6 years ago
Michael Paquier bf491a9073 Disable WAL-skipping optimization for COPY on views and foreign tables 7 years ago
Etsuro Fujita f8f6e44676 postgres_fdw: Improve cost and size estimation for aggregate pushdown. 7 years ago
Andres Freund 578b229718 Remove WITH OIDS support, change oid catalog column visibility. 7 years ago
Etsuro Fujita 7cfdc77023 Disable support for partitionwise joins in problematic cases. 7 years ago
Heikki Linnakangas 31380bc7c2 Spell "partitionwise" consistently. 7 years ago
Jeff Davis a45adc747e Fix WITH CHECK OPTION on views referencing postgres_fdw tables. 7 years ago
Robert Haas 7fc7dac1a7 Pass the correct PlannerInfo to PlanForeignModify/PlanDirectModify. 7 years ago
Robert Haas 37a3058bc7 Fix interaction of foreign tuple routing with remote triggers. 7 years ago
Tom Lane 2fe977712c YA attempt to stabilize the results of the postgres_fdw regression test. 7 years ago
Robert Haas 3d956d9562 Allow insert and update tuple routing and COPY for foreign tables. 7 years ago
Robert Haas 7e0d64c7a5 postgres_fdw: Push down partition-wise aggregation. 7 years ago
Tom Lane 04e7ecadf6 Revert "Temporarily instrument postgres_fdw test to look for statistics changes." 7 years ago
Tom Lane c2c537c56d Temporarily instrument postgres_fdw test to look for statistics changes. 7 years ago
Robert Haas 1733460f02 postgres_fdw: Fourth attempt to stabilize regression tests. 7 years ago
Robert Haas 4fa396464e postgres_fdw: Third attempt to stabilize regression tests. 7 years ago